DescriptionA bright yellow-green glass square with four colored squares in each corner, light blue, red, dark blue and gold. Four blue rectangles create a boarder around a central square composed of four sparkling rectangles, light blue, red, dark blue and green, around a middle bright blue square.Provenance
Marjorie Schick (1941 2017), Pittsburg, KS;
By descent to James and Robert Schick, Placentia, CA, by 2017;
Their gift to The Nelson Atkins Museum of Art, Kansas City, MO, 2018.
